MARTIN YAFFE Obituary

YAFFE


MARTIN, May 25, 2014, of Mt. Laurel, formerly of Cherry Hill NJ. Beloved husband of the late Ruth Yaffe, loving father of Beth Glenn (Steven Burkett) and Michael (Louise) Yaffe, adored grandfather of Megan Glenn, Sean Glenn and Marshall Yaffe. Brother of Harold Yaffe, and the late Jean Chesler. Relatives and friends are invited Wed. beginning 12:15 P.M. to PLATT MEMORIAL CHAPELS, Inc. 2001 Berlin Rd. Cherry Hill, NJ where the Jewish War Veterans Service will begin at 12:45 P.M. Funeral Services will begin promptly at 1:00 P.M. Int. Locustwood Mem. Park, Cherry Hill, NJ. Shiva will be observed at the home of Beth and Steven Burkett. Contributions may be made to the Jewish War Veterans Furer Barag Wolf Post 126, P.O. Box 181, Cherry Hill, NJ 08003, or Samaritan Healthcare and Hospice, www.samaritanhealthcarenj.org or the Southern Poverty Law Center, www.splcenter.org
